c语言字符串逆序输出,c语言字符串逆序输出函数

dfnjsfkhak 51 0

大家好,今天小编关注到一个比较意思的话题,就是关于c语言字符串逆序输出问题,于是小编就整理了5个相关介绍c语言字符串逆序输出的解答,让我们一起看看吧。

  1. c语言字符串如何实现逆序输出?
  2. 如何用C语言将字符串逆序输出?
  3. c语言如何逆序输出?
  4. c语言怎么实现字符串的逆序,数字不输出?
  5. C语言文件逆序输出?

c语言字符串如何实现逆序输出?

可以这样:

通过使用指针法,

c语言字符串逆序输出,c语言字符串逆序输出函数-第1张图片-芜湖力博教育咨询公司
图片来源网络,侵删)

从字符串的两端开始遍历

交换对应位置的字符,

直到指针相遇或交错,

c语言字符串逆序输出,c语言字符串逆序输出函数-第2张图片-芜湖力博教育咨询公司
(图片来源网络,侵删)

实现字符串逆序输出。

以下是一个C语言代码示例,可以将一个字符串逆序输出:

c

c语言字符串逆序输出,c语言字符串逆序输出函数-第3张图片-芜湖力博教育咨询公司
(图片来源网络,侵删)

复制

#include <stdio.h>

要实现C语言字符串的逆序输出,可以使用一个循环来遍历字符串,并将字符逐个存储到一个新的数组中,然后逆序输出该数组即可实现字符串的逆序输出。

可以通过使用strlen()函数获取字符串的长度,然后创建一个新的字符数组来存储逆序后的字符串。

然后使用一个循环,将原字符串的字符逐个存储到新数组中,最后逆序输出新数组中的字符就可以得到原字符串的逆序输出。需要注意的是,在新数组中存储字符时,要注意数组的索引和字符串的索引对应关系,确保字符能够正确存储和逆序输出。

如何用C语言将字符串逆序输出?

要用C语言将字符串逆序输出,可以先计算字符串的长度,然后利用一个循环遍历字符串并将字符逐个放入一个新的数组中,最后将新数组中的字符逆序输出即可实现字符串逆序。

具体的操作可以通过使用指针来实现,也可以使用一个临时变量进行字符交换的操作。通过这种方法,可以在C语言中轻松地实现字符串逆序输出的功能。需要注意的是要处理好字符串末尾的结束符号。这样就可以在C语言中实现字符串的逆序输出。

c语言如何逆序输出?

要求

将正整数或负整数

从个位开始逆序输出。

涉及三个变量,

n是原数,

m用于储存提取的个位数

y用于储存重新组合的逆序数。

定义函数

#include< stdio.h>

c语言怎么实现字符串的逆序,数字不输出?

1. 使用C语言可以实现字符串的逆序,数字不输出。
2. 可以使用一个循环来遍历字符串,同时使用两个指针分别指向字符串的首尾,然后交换两个指针所指向的字符,直到两个指针相遇。
在交换字符时需要判断字符是否为数字,如果是数字则不进行交换。
3. 可以使用递归的方法来实现字符串的逆序,也可以使用栈的数据结构来实现。
此外,还可以通过使用库函数来实现字符串的逆序,例如使用strrev()函数。

1、在C语言中,可以使用以下方法实现字符串逆序且不输出数字:遍历字符串中的每个字符,判断是否为数字。

2、如果是数字,则继续遍历下一个字符。

3、如果不是数字,则将字符保存到一个新的字符串中。

C语言文件逆序输出?

要逆序输出C语言文件中的内容,可以先将文件中的内容读入到一个缓冲区中,再从缓冲区末尾开始逐个字符输出到标准输出流中即可。

具体实现可以使用fseek()函数将文件指针定位到文件末尾,然后使用fgetc()函数获取文件中的每个字符,并将其输出到标准输出流中。循环直到文件指针回到文件开头即可完成逆序输出文件内容的操作。需要注意的是,文件读写操作时需要进行错误处理,以避免程序崩溃或数据损坏。

要实现C语言文件的逆序输出,可以***取以下步骤:

首先,打开文件并将其读入内存

然后,确定文件的大小,并将文件指针移动到文件末尾。

接下来,从文件末尾开始逐个字符读取,并将其输出到终端或另一个文件中。

最后,关闭文件并释放内存。这样就可以实现C语言文件的逆序输出。通过这种方法,可以确保文件中的内容按照相反的顺序进行输出。

到此,以上就是小编对于c语言字符串逆序输出的问题就介绍到这了,希望介绍关于c语言字符串逆序输出的5点解答对大家有用

标签: 逆序 字符串 输出